Premiered in 2024 on ReelShort, this captivating series boasts a 6.9 rating on IMDb and has a total of 70 episodes. Starring Nicole Mattox as Caroline Mills and Seth Edeen as Easton Black, Breaking the Ice intricately weaves themes of sacrifice, regret, and the possibility of second chances into a tale that examines love’s endurance and the harm caused by familial interference in youthful romance.
The show skillfully blends sports drama with elements of secret parenthood and rekindled affection, forging a plot that is both heart-wrenching and uplifting. The Intersection of Dreams and Romance
The narrative unfolds with Easton Black, a gifted high school hockey player poised to secure a college scholarship that could propel his professional aspirations. In contrast, Caroline Mills, his exquisite and devoted girlfriend, finds her world turned upside down upon learning of her pregnancy. The plot thickens when a confrontation with Easton’s mother forces Caroline to disappear, as she is compelled to abandon her baby to protect her boyfriend’s promising future.
Presented with a heart-wrenching dilemma, Caroline chooses to conceal her pregnancy, leading Easton to mistakenly believe she has reconciled with her former boyfriend. This tragic setup establishes the groundwork for eight years of estrangement, cloaked truths, and a reunion that challenges the resilience of their love amidst the fallout of familial manipulation.

Easton Black: The Heartbroken Hockey Player
Seth Edeen infuses Easton Black with depth and nuance, portraying a hockey star who has achieved his professional ambitions yet remains emotionally scarred from what he viewed as Caroline’s betrayal. His narrative explores the tension between personal fulfillment and emotional turmoil linked to their past.
As Easton rehires Caroline after an eight-year gap, unaware of their child’s existence, the stakes escalate dramatically. His path involves confronting unresolved feelings while reconciling with the truth about their shared history, creating a character arc rich in themes of forgiveness, renewal, and love’s capacity to mend old wounds.

Series Information
- Total Episodes: 70 episodes
- Available On: ReelShort
- Year of Release: 2024
- IMDb Rating: 6.9/10
- Genres: Drama, Romance, Sports
- Type of Production: American sports romance mini-series
- Status: Completed series
- Main Characters: Caroline Mills (Nicole Mattox), Easton Black (Seth Edeen)
- Adversary: Easton’s controlling mother, family dynamics, hidden truths
